About The Position

Synergy3 is seeking a NetSuite Developer to own the technical performance and reliability of our ERP environment. This role focuses on diagnosing complex system issues, designing scalable solutions, and implementing automation that improves business operations. You'll work directly with the CTO in a structured environment where proposed solutions are reviewed prior to production deployment to ensure system integrity and long-term scalability.

Responsibilities

  • Investigate & Resolve System Issues
  • Analyze NetSuite logs, script execution behavior, and system errors
  • Troubleshoot SuiteScript issues across User Event, Client, Scheduled, and Map/Reduce scripts
  • Recreate reported problems and identify root causes
  • Design Technical Solutions
  • Develop SuiteScript (2.x) and JavaScript-based enhancements
  • Document proposed solutions with clear summaries, risk considerations, and expected outcomes
  • Validate all changes in a sandbox environment before approval
  • Implement Improvements & Automations
  • Deploy approved code and workflow updates to production
  • Build automations that streamline processes and reduce manual errors
  • Support data integrity through validation and system controls
  • Collaborate with Stakeholders
  • Translate business needs into technical requirements
  • Provide clear updates on issue status and resolutions
  • Work closely with leadership on system improvements
